Pittsburgh police: Mail carrier grazed by bullet in Stanton Heights

A mail carrier suffered a minor injury after being shot Friday afternoon in Pittsburgh’s Stanton Heights neighborhood, according to police.

Officers and EMS were called to the 1300 block of Hawthorne Court around 3 p.m. and found a man who had walked to the Pittsburgh Bureau of Fire’s Engine No. 7 station.

The man told police a bullet had grazed his leg as he was delivering mail on Hawthorne Court. He was taken to a local hospital with a minor injury.

Police also discovered two vehicles in the area that had been struck by bullets.

There were no other injuries; the investigation is ongoing, police said.
